Method
Rolls
- 1
Prepare the Dough
In a large mixing bowl, combine warm milk, sugar, and active dry yeast. Let it sit for about 5-10 minutes until foamy.
- 2
Combine Ingredients
Add melted butter, eggs, pineapple juice, and salt into the yeast mixture. Mix well.
- 3
Add Flour
Gradually add the all-purpose flour, mixing until a soft dough forms. You may need to adjust the amount of flour slightly depending on humidity.
- 4
Knead the Dough
Turn the dough onto a floured surface and knead for about 8-10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
- 5
First Rise
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over with a damp cloth, and let it rise in a warm place for 1-2 hours, or until doubled in size.
- 6
Shape the Rolls
After rising, punch down the dough and divide it into 12 equal pieces. Shape each piece into a ball and place them in a greased baking dish.
- 7
Second Rise
Cover the shaped rolls with a cloth and let them rise for another 30-45 minutes until puffy.
- 8
Preheat Oven
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- 9
Bake
Bake the rolls for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own. Remove from the oven and let cool slightly.
Honey Butter
- 10
Combine Ingredients
In a medium bowl, mix the softened unsalted butter, honey, and cinnamon until well blended and creamy.
